Regis Resources (ASX:RRL) logged AU$0.9392 in earnings per share for the fiscal 2026, compared with AU$0.3343 a year ago, a Friday filing showed.
Analysts polled by FactSet expected earnings of AU$0.98.
For the 12 months ended June 30, revenue was AU$2.35 billion versus AU$1.65 billion previously, the Australia-listed gold miner added. Analysts surveyed by FactSet expected AU$2.35 billion.
The board declared a final dividend of AU$0.15 per share, up from AU$0.05 a year earlier, and a special dividend of AU$0.05 per share. Both dividends are payable on Oct. 7 to shareholders on record as of Sept. 11.
The company expects fiscal 2027 gold production of 360,000 to 400,000 ounces, all-in sustaining costs of AU$2,990 to AU$3,390 per ounce, and growth capital expenditure of AU$250 million to AU$270 million.
